FIEC: Growing as a Leader - Church Attendance

This discussion covers morning and evening services, midweek meetings and the importance of ministry context.

In early 2018, Ray Evans (FIEC Church Leadership Consultant and Pastor of Grace Community Church, Bedford) gathered a small group together to talk about crucial topics affecting church leaders. The group are (from left to right), Eric Harmer (Pastor, Barton Evangelical Church), Gareth Russell (Pastor, Westgate Chapel, Bury St Edmunds), Al Gooderham (Pastor, Grace Church Doncaster), Ray Evans, Mark Howson (Pastor, Mickfield Evangelical Church, Suffolk). We decided to be a fly on the wall as these five pastors discussed church attendance; the effect of internal migration on church life; and the changing face of our communities.We recommend watching this with your leadership team and then considering the questions below that Ray has suggested.

The Fellowship of Independent Evangelical Churches exists to encourage and equip independent churches to thrive, impacting Great Britain with the good news of the Lord Jesus Christ. For more information please visit their website: www.fiec.org.uk/.
